Cameron Aguilar Charged with DUI, Deadly Pedestrian Crash at Maroa Avenue and Fern Avenue
FRESNO, CA (February 8, 2024) — Cameron Aguilar faces DUI charges following Wednesday’s deadly pedestrian accident at Maroa Avenue and Fern Avenue.
According to Fresno Police Officers, the deadly crash happened around 1:35 a.m. near the Dollar Tree parking lot. For DUI reasons, 25-year-old Cameron Aguilar lost control of her car while speeding. Subsequently, her vehicle hit a man and a woman standing next to the Dollar Tree store while turning west on Fern Avenue.
Minutes later, the Fresno’s Collision Reconstruction Unit responded and determined that speed and DUI factored into the cause. Meanwhile, police arrested and booked Aguilar into Fresno County jail on several charges, including DUI and gross vehicular manslaughter.
Tragically, the male pedestrian died at the scene. His female companion suffered major injuries and was taken to Community Regional Medical Center.
At this time, the coroner has not released the fatal victim’s name pending family notification. If anyone can help traffic investigators with this case, please call Fresno Police.
